Business Summary

Gold Fields Limited operates as a gold producer with reserves and resources in Australia, South Africa, Ghana, Peru, Chile, and Canada. It also explores for copper and silver deposits. Gold Fields Limited was founded in 1887 and is based in Sandton, South Africa.
